April 1, 2026—The latest version of the Zero Trust Secure Access Module for Windows has been released. It contains new features, enhancements and resolved issues. It replaces Windows version 2.33.1032.
  • New site supported: South Africa
Enhancements
  • Updated the Speed Test wording in Debug Settings.
Resolved issues
  • Resolved connection issues for internal applications containing CNAME records in Private Access.
  • Fixed an issue where two sign-in pop ups appeared after logging into Windows.
  • Resolved a black screen issue that occurred after a fresh installation of ZTSA.
  • Fixed an issue causing ZTSAWindows.exe to crash when the config.json file was corrupted.
  • Corrected an issue that resulted in inaccurate Speed Test results.
  • Resolved an issue where clicking "Update now" in the Action Center failed to trigger an update on Windows Server 2016.
  • Fixed an issue where Internet Access failed to connect to Secure Web Gateway when the routing table contained two routes with the same metric.
  • Prevented the sign-in page and sign-in pop up from appearing simultaneously.
